Entrepreneurial legend and founder of CollegeHumor, Vimeo, and TeePublic, Josh Abramson, joins Adam Robinson on this episode of Unfuck My Startup. Josh shares his journey from building and selling CollegeHumor to IAC, to buying back Busted Tees and launching TeePublic. In this episode, you’ll hear Josh and Adam discuss the pros and cons of bootstrapping versus raising venture capital. On this episode of Unf*ck My Startup, founders Adam Robinson (RB2B) and Max Greenwald (Warmly) go head-to-head, debating the two most popular startup paths: bootstrapping vs. VC funding. They've both built multi-million dollar companies in the same market, but with completely different approaches.
